Zhejiang Sanfer Electric Co., Ltd specializes in manufacturing electrical appliances, particularly in the consumer cyclical sector. The company has a strong presence in China, focusing on innovative designs and energy-efficient products, but has faced significant revenue declines recently due to market competition and operational inefficiencies.
Zhejiang Sanfer Electric generates revenue primarily through the sale of electrical appliances, leveraging its design capabilities and focus on energy efficiency to differentiate its products. However, the company has struggled with pricing power due to intense competition in the Chinese market.
